Avenger's Shield, no question. Not only a good tool for pulling, but gives you a lot of aggro for holding mobs. And when the patch goes live it'll have no minimum range.

EDIT: checked out your talents, and if you wanna be a tank, why did you put so many talents in Holy that have to do with your healing? If you have to heal while tanking either a) you really need better gear b) your healer sucks or c) both. I'd recommend putting those points into something that will improve your survivability/aggro gain.

id say a good build would be 10/41/10, you dont need much into the holy tree..Im a prot paladin that is 0/41/20 (eye for an eye--for pvp), and i have no problems dying at all, especially when ardent defender kicks in...youll find youll be more concerned about your mana in the end then dying, i mean if worse comes to worse you can bubble bandage, stun heal, loh yourself...so its notlike you donthave options if your not weighed deep into holy, because if you have enough into prot you wont take to much damage (dps classes continually crit me for 300 damage <rogues,druids>). Just remember to watch for that +def gear/stanima/strg, cause its your life blood. Resistance/resiliance as well(mainly for pvp purposes). But ill leave gearing to another post

If you're really serious about tanking, you need to go Prot/Retri. There's some preferences in details, though. I'm in favor of the 0/38/23 build to have nice aggro and receive 6% more healing to boot. I eschew Ardent Defender since it's a completely useless talent.

Some details about your build:

- Forget about Imp Devotion. It's really not that great, only adding like 0.5% damage mitigation.

- Work Toughness in somehow. The 10% extra armor will help your mitigation (and is way more efficient than Devotion is).

- Pick up Kings. For me, it adds 750 hp unbuffed. That's more than untalented PW: Fortitude does. And with Fortitude or Blood Pact on you, it adds even more.

- Imp HoJ is really optional. It can be nice to aggro 2 mobs at the start of the fight before your first GCD kicks in. It can help in 5 mans, but the situations where it would be off CD while it would be on CD without the talent are rare.

- Reckoning is really nice for single mob aggro. Whenever it triggers, you basically get 4 additional swings with 4 additional SoR/SoV/SoB charges as well. It's also nice when you're grinding.

- 1H Spec is rather useless atm, but this is getting quite a boost next patch, as it raises all your damage by 5%, as long as you wield a onehanded weapon, including spells like Consecration and Avenger's Shield.

- Ardent Defender is nice for grinding and regular 5 mans, but in Heroics/Raids, by the time it can activate you will still be oneshotted despite the damage taken.

- If you're serious about tanking (and want to go Heroics/Raids), getting both Anticipation and Deflection up to 5/5 is pretty much a musthave.

- Even if you go Holy with tanking in mind, pass on Divine Strength. It's completely useless. Instead, take Imp LoH, as it raises both the frequency and effectiveness of your Oh **** button.
